If a truck chauffeur triggered the mishap while performing their job tasks, the firm they benefit could be sued alongside or instead of the chauffeur. Trucking business frequently employ different defenses to prevent or reduce their responsibility in crash claims. One of the most common defenses is Deputy attorney that the vehicle driver was acting outside the range of their work at the time of the mishap. For example, if the driver was taking a detour for personal reasons, the business might say that they need to not be held responsible under vicarious liability.

What Is Direct Oversight By A Trucking Firm?

This can take place when the company falls short to correctly preserve its fleet, hires unqualified drivers, or breaches federal trucking guidelines. If the mishap occurred since the business ignored its duties, they might be located at fault. One of the essential ways a lawyer can aid is by acquiring crucial proof from the trucking business. This might consist of driver logs, upkeep records, and data from the vehicle's electronic control component (additionally known as the "black box"). This info can be important in showing that the trucking firm or chauffeur was at fault for the crash. Sufferers of truck crashes may be entitled to recover various kinds of settlement from the trucking business, depending on the specifics of the case. Settlement in these cases commonly covers clinical expenditures, lost wages, pain and suffering, and property damage. In extreme situations where the mishap causes long-lasting or long-term injuries, sufferers may also be qualified to compensation for ongoing healthcare, rehabilitation prices, and loss of making ability.

Another common defense is relative negligence, where the trucking business claims that the mishap was partly or completely the mistake of the other vehicle driver. In states that comply with relative carelessness laws, the amount of settlement an accident target can recover may be decreased if they are located to be partially liable. Trucking firms are responsible for guaranteeing that their vehicle drivers are qualified, educated, and fit to run big industrial automobiles. The company is expected to perform thorough background examine vehicle drivers, Traffic accident lawyer including examining their driving record, criminal history, and medical certifications. If a trucking firm hires someone with a poor driving record or a background important misuse, they might be held accountable for any accidents brought on by that chauffeur.

Vicarious liability permits targets of vehicle crashes to hold trucking firms in charge of the neglect of their vehicle drivers. This legal theory is based on the idea that employers are responsible for the actions of their employees when those actions happen within the extent of their task duties. For example, if a truck chauffeur causes an accident while providing freight for their employer, the trucking business can be held liable since the motorist was executing their job tasks.
